5 tips to minimize tenant turnover

5 Tips To Minimize Tenant Turnover 

Image Credit

Tenant turnover can be a major problem for landlords, particularly if it’s frequent and prolonged. If you’re a landlord or landlady, a high turnover means more work since you must find new tenants and complete all the paperwork that comes with it. It also means a loss of income due to vacant units. While there are a few recommendations to follow as a new landlord, it is vital to learn the best ways to reduce tenant turnover. The tips below can prove helpful. 

  1. Offer fair rental prices

Tenants are more likely to stay in a unit if the rental prices are fair and in line with what is being charged by similar properties in the area. If the prices are too high, they may be unable to afford them and have to look elsewhere. On the other hand, if the prices are too low, tenants may not see the value in the unit and will be more likely to move out. Therefore, you should research to ensure that your rental prices are fair and in line with what other landlords offer. 

  1. Provide quality maintenance

Tenants want to know that their unit will be well maintained and any problems will be taken care of on time. Therefore, you should have a system to respond quickly to maintenance requests and keep units in good condition.   1. Offer incentives

You can offer your tenants incentives to encourage them to stay in your unit. For instance, you could offer discounted rent or other rewards for those who renew their leases. Tenants prefer rewards that offer them free money or a deposit or rent reduction. These incentives will give them a compelling reason to stay in the unit and help ensure that the rental property remains occupied.

  1. Maintain good communication

Communication is essential for building a meaningful connection with people, including your tenants. Communicate openly and directly with your residents and be open to feedback and suggestions. This step is necessary to better understand your tenants’ needs and make it easier to address any issues that arise.

  1. Have flexible lease terms

Having flexible lease terms will make extending or renewing tenants’ leases easier. Flexible lease terms can be a major factor in determining whether a tenant will choose your property or how long they will stay. It will give tenants the security of knowing that their unit is secure and can be their home for as long as they need it.

Following these five tips, you can successfully reduce tenant turnover and create a more stable and profitable rental business. While it may take effort and careful planning, the benefits of having fewer tenant turnovers will be worth it in the long run.

Protecting Your Home from the Elements in 5 Effective Ways

Every season brings a unique set of challenges when protecting your home from the elements. Whether it’s the scorching summer heat, heavy rains, or winter cold – all of these can take their toll on your home and its components. This blog post will discuss five effective ways to protect your home from the elements so you can enjoy a safe and comfortable living environment year-round.

Via Pexels

Invest in Quality Roofing Materials

Your roof is the most vulnerable part of your home when protecting against the elements. It is exposed to direct sunlight, rain, and other environmental factors like snow, ice, and wind. Investing in quality roofing materials is essential for protecting your home from short-term weather damage and long-term wear & tear. Make sure to use durable materials such as asphalt shingles or metal roofing; these are designed to withstand harsh weather conditions better than other materials like wood shakes or slate tiles. Additionally, ensure your roof is adequately ventilated; inadequate ventilation can lead to mold growth and other structural issues. Maintain Your Gutters

Gutters are an essential component of any home; they help carry water away from the foundation of your house and prevent water damage from occurring over time. Check your gutters regularly for clogs or leaks, as these can cause serious problems if left unchecked. If needed, consider installing gutter guards—these will help keep debris out of your gutters while allowing water to flow freely through them. Additionally, keep an eye on any low spots or pooling areas around the foundation; these could indicate a problem with the gutter system or drainage around the house.

Seal Air Leaks Around Windows & Doors

Air leaks around windows & doors can cause significant energy loss throughout the year; not only does this mean higher utility bills but also more strain on air conditioning systems during hot summer months (and vice versa during cold winter months). To prevent air leakage, ensure that all windows & doors are properly sealed using caulk or weather-stripping material; this will ensure that no air escapes through cracks or gaps in these areas. Additionally, inspect any exterior walls for cracks or holes — even small ones — and fill them with expanding foam insulation if needed; this will further help reduce energy loss across these surfaces.

Install Storm Windows/Doors

When storms come rolling in during spring & summer months (or winter, depending on where you live), having high-quality storm windows & doors installed can help protect against wind damage as well as water intrusion through loose seals around existing windows/doors due to strong winds pushing against them over time. In addition, storm windows/doors are typically made of thicker glass than standard models, making them better able to withstand impacts from flying debris during storms — plus, they provide additional insulation benefits due to their double-paned design, which helps reduce energy costs throughout the year too!

How can you shop more ethically?

Image credit

Sustainability is becoming more and more important for many people the world over. Our impact on the world around us can often be reversed as limited by making simple changes that protect the environment and reduce wastage.

We all know that limiting our use of plastic, especially single-use plastic, and cutting down on energy consumption, are easy ways to reduce our carbon footprint (currently 16 tonnes per person in the US), but when it comes to purchases, what can you do to ensure you are shopping more ethically? Read on to learn more.

Look into Production Methods

Some products are very labor and energy-intensive to produce, and even if they appear to be better for the environment, that isn’t always the case. This can be true of almond milk. While it is better for you than dairy, it is very water and energy-intensive to produce and, as such, isn’t as ethical a choice as, say, oat milk which studies how it has the lowest overall emissions to produce. Other angles to look at include the type of labor to make the product, particularly for fast fashion, and the damage in the world around them, such as diamonds. You can choose ethically mined or lab diamonds to avoid supporting criminal activity associated with blood diamonds.

Check Businesses Ethical Commitments

88% of consumers want the brand’s they purchase from or partner with to be more ethical. If a company isn’t focused on making its products or production methods more sustainable, it could alienate a large section of its customer base. Do your research to look into the company past the surface level. Some may pay lip service to the cause and say they carry out ethical practices while not doing much. Check out their policies, suppliers, articles in relevant industry news, and so on to ensure their ethos aligns with yours before purchasing.

Shop Local

If a company is shipping products or supplies from across the world, it will have an impact on the environment before it even reaches you. Choose companies that partner with local businesses or use local supplies to keep costs down, reduce emissions, and support the local economy. Whether it is eating at local restaurants using freshly caught seafood or locally grown produce or you purchase from companies using products made locally or in your home country to avoid excessive travel. Another option when it comes to fresh produce is to eat in season. This means choosing fruits and vegetables that naturally grow at this time of year and aren’t imported from another country to meet demand.

When it comes to reducing your impact on the world around you, it is essential to remember it’s not just the big gestures that matter but the consistent small changes you make to ensure you are constantly focusing on your carbon footprint and reducing waste and excess. From shopping locally to choosing ethical brands with green policies in place, there are many little things you can do to ensure you are moving in the right direction.
